[ Upstream commit 096bb75e13cc508d3915b7604e356bcb12b17766 ] On Intel MacBookPros with switchable graphics, when the iGPU is enabled, the address of VRAM gets put at 0 in the dGPU's virtual address space. This is non-standard and seems to cause issues with the cursor if it ends up at 0. We have the framework to reserve memory at 0 in the address space, so enable it here if the vram start address is 0. [ Upstream commit 6766f59012301f1bf3f46c6e7149caca45d92309 ] Currently if we export a GPIO over sysfs and unbind the parent GPIO controller, the exported attribute will remain under /sys/class/gpio because once we remove the parent device, we can no longer associate the descriptor with it in gpiod_unexport() and never drop the final reference. Rework the teardown code: provide an unlocked variant of gpiod_unexport() and remove all exported GPIOs with the sysfs_lock taken before unregistering the parent device itself. This is done to prevent any new exports happening before we unregister the device completely. [ Upstream commit fbbe32618e97eff81577a01eb7d9adcd64a216d7 ] When user provides a bogus pat_index value through the madvise IOCTL, the xe_pat_index_get_coh_mode() function performs an array access without validating bounds. This allows a malicious user to trigger an out-of-bounds kernel read from the xe->pat.table array. The vulnerability exists because the validation in madvise_args_are_sane() directly calls xe_pat_index_get_coh_mode(xe, args->pat_index.val) without first checking if pat_index is within [0, xe->pat.n_entries). [ Upstream commit 8930878101cd40063888a68af73b1b0f8b6c79bc ] When the PCA-200E or SBA-200E adapter is being detached, the fore200e is deallocated. However, the tx_tasklet or rx_tasklet may still be running or pending, leading to use-after-free bug when the already freed fore200e is accessed again in fore200e_tx_tasklet() or fore200e_rx_tasklet(). One of the race conditions can occur as follows: CPU 0 (cleanup) | CPU 1 (tasklet) fore200e_pca_remove_one() | fore200e_interrupt() fore200e_shutdown() | tasklet_schedule() kfree(fore200e) | fore200e_tx_tasklet() | fore200e-> // UAF Fix this by ensuring tx_tasklet or rx_tasklet is properly canceled before the fore200e is released. Add tasklet_kill() in fore200e_shutdown() to synchronize with any pending or running tasklets. Moreover, since fore200e_reset() could prevent further interrupts or data transfers, the tasklet_kill() should be placed after fore200e_reset() to prevent the tasklet from being rescheduled in fore200e_interrupt(). Finally, it only needs to do tasklet_kill() when the fore200e state is greater than or equal to FORE200E_STATE_IRQ, since tasklets are uninitialized in earlier states. In a word, the tasklet_kill() should be placed in the FORE200E_STATE_IRQ branch within the switch...case structure. This bug was identified through static analysis. [ Upstream commit bf9cf80cab81e39701861a42877a28295ade266f ] In commit 99537d5c476c ("net: macb: Relocate mog_init_rings() callback from macb_mac_link_up() to macb_open()"), the mog_init_rings() callback was moved from macb_mac_link_up() to macb_open() to resolve a deadlock issue. However, this change introduced a tx/rx malfunction following phy link down and up events. The issue arises from a mismatch between the software queue->tx_head, queue->tx_tail, queue->rx_prepared_head, and queue->rx_tail values and the hardware's internal tx/rx queue pointers. According to the Zynq UltraScale TRM [1], when tx/rx is disabled, the internal tx queue pointer resets to the value in the tx queue base address register, while the internal rx queue pointer remains unchanged. The following is quoted from the Zynq UltraScale TRM: When transmit is disabled, with bit [3] of the network control register set low, the transmit-buffer queue pointer resets to point to the address indicated by the transmit-buffer queue base address register. Disabling receive does not have the same effect on the receive-buffer queue pointer. Additionally, there is no need to reset the RBQP and TBQP registers in a phy event callback. Therefore, move macb_init_buffers() to macb_open(). In a phy link up event, the only required action is to reset the tx software head and tail pointers to align with the hardware's behavior. [ Upstream commit efdc383d1cc28d45cbf5a23b5ffa997010aaacb4 ] The LPI2C controller sends a NACK at the end of a receive command unless another receive command is already queued in MTDR. During SMBus block reads, this causes the controller to NACK immediately after receiving the block length byte, aborting the transfer before the data bytes are read. Fix this by queueing a second receive command as soon as the block length byte is received, keeping MTDR non-empty and ensuring continuous ACKs. The initial receive command reads the block length, and the subsequent command reads the remaining data bytes according to the reported length. race [ Upstream commit 007be4327e443d79c9dd9e56dc16c36f6395d208 ] Simply copying shared data to a local variable cannot prevent data races. The compiler is allowed to optimize away the local copy and re-read the shared memory, causing a Time-of-Check Time-of-Use (TOCTOU) issue if the data changes between the check and the usage. To enforce the use of the local variable, use READ_ONCE() when reading the shared data and WRITE_ONCE() when updating it. Apply these macros to the three identified locations (curr_sense, adc, and fault) where local variables are used for error validation, ensuring the value remains consistent. [ Upstream commit a52e4f2dff413b58c7200e89bb6540bd995e1269 ] commit 13b1f8e25bfd1 ("usb: dwc2: Force mode optimizations") removed the dwc2_force_mode(hsotg, true) in dwc2_force_dr_mode() if dr_mode is host. But this brings a bug: the controller fails to resume back as host, further debugging shows that the controller is resumed as peripheral. The reason is dwc2_force_dr_mode() missed the host mode forcing, and when resuming from s2ram, GINTSTS is 0 by default, dwc2_is_device_mode in dwc2_resume() misreads this as the controller is in peripheral mode. Fix the resume failure by adding back the dwc2_force_mode(hsotg, true). Then an obvious question is: why this bug hasn't been observed and fixed for about six years? There are two resons: most dwc2 platforms set the dr_mode as otg; Some platforms don't have suspend & resume support yet. [ Upstream commit f8ef441811ec413717f188f63d99182f30f0f08e ] Ensure that the exception event handling work is explicitly flushed during suspend when the runtime power management level is set to UFS_PM_LVL_0. When the RPM level is zero, the device power mode and link state both remain active. Previously, the UFS core driver bypassed flushing exception event handling jobs in this configuration. This created a race condition where the driver could attempt to access the host controller to handle an exception after the system had already entered a deep power-down state, resulting in a system crash. Explicitly flush this work and disable auto BKOPs before the suspend callback proceeds. This guarantees that pending exception tasks complete and prevents illegal hardware access during the power-down sequence. [ Upstream commit 26aa5295010ffaebcf8f1991c53fa7cf2ee1b20d ] imx_rproc_elf_find_loaded_rsc_table() may incorrectly report a loaded resource table even when the current firmware does not provide one. When the device tree contains a "rsc-table" entry, priv->rsc_table is non-NULL and denotes where a resource table would be located if one is present in memory. However, when the current firmware has no resource table, rproc->table_ptr is NULL. The function still returns priv->rsc_table, and the remoteproc core interprets this as a valid loaded resource table. Fix this by returning NULL from imx_rproc_elf_find_loaded_rsc_table() when there is no resource table for the current firmware (i.e. when rproc->table_ptr is NULL). This aligns the function's semantics with the remoteproc core: a loaded resource table is only reported when a valid table_ptr exists. With this change, starting firmware without a resource table no longer triggers a crash.
